基于STM32F407与PM1158的焦炉煤气氧含量在线分析仪设计

摘    要:设计了一种基于STM32F407的焦炉煤气氧含量在线分析仪。该分析仪采用数字型磁力机械式氧传感器PM1158进行氧含量的测量,它不仅能够测量常量氧,而且也能够用于微量氧的检测,测量精度高、响应速度快。传感器输出的信号经过信号采集电路及调理电路送入微处理器STM32F407中进行后续处理。实验结果表明,研制的焦炉煤气氧含量在线分析仪抗干扰能力强、稳定性好,完全符合工业现场的需求。

The design of a coke oven gas oxygen content analyzer based on STM32F407 and PM1158
Abstract:The online analyzer based on STM32F407 for oxygen content in coke oven gas is designed. The analyzer measures oxygen content with digital magnetic and mechanical type oxygen sensor PM1158.It can not only be used to measure the constant oxygen, but also to detect trace oxygen with the characteristics of high measurement accuracy and fast response speed. The output signal of sensor, passing through signal acquisition circuit and conditioning circuit, is sent to microprocessor STM32F407 for subsequent processing. The experimental results show that the coke oven gas oxygen content on-line analyzer can fully meet the needs of industrial field with strong anti-interference ability and good stability.
